Given the low hardness of the formation in this
example, Longyear Blue and Green bits are good
solutions. Tested and proven recently at a site in
Ontario, Canada, Longyear bits showed a stark
contrast, over previously preferred bits, with an
increase in penetration rate and bit life. Using a
combination of the Longyear Blue and Green bits,
driller’s averaged 109 m per bit and increased
penetration rate. When drilling softer formations
at site, the drillers used the Blue bit and found
this bit to be incomparable when looking at the
production rates and bit life. The two Longyear
formulas combined yielded a 60% improvement
in life and an 8% increase in productivity.
Using patented technology, Longyear bits have
diamonds that are chemically bonded to the
matrix creating a more versatile, faster
penetrating, and a longer-lived bit.

Designed and manufactured with a unique
thread profile, DriftMaster top hammer rods and
bits boast improved strength and durability
compared to standard thread designs.
Optimising the load distribution and contact
area, the DriftMaster thread geometry with
carburising heat treatment is designed to
maximise resistance to wear under the harshest
drilling conditions. A tapered thread profile
provides superior rod-bit make-up and breakout
characteristics.
Boart says the DriftMaster offers increased
strength through stress reduction in two key
ways. First the tapered profile provides an
increased material cross-section at the base of
the threads. Second the asymmetric thread
geometry minimises stress concentrations. The
lower stress combined with deep case hardening
allows for a significant increase in cyclic load
handling capability. More load cycles means
more drilling time and more productivity.
DriftMaster rods are available in 35 mm hex
cross-sections for use with standard, Retrac, and
Straightrac button bits from 43 mm to 64 mm.
Dome and pilot reamers – including the optional,
patented, high-productivity back-reaming
RazorBack™ bit, are also available.
